Warm weather tends to bring everyone outside, including stinging pests. While the stings from wasps, bees, hornets or yellow jackets may hurt, they can also cause more serious health issues like painful swelling, infections, nausea, and in rare cases even death. Not only do you need to worry about the stinging pests themselves, but also about locating and removing their breeding places.

What’s the difference between a wasp and a hornet?


1. Its physical appearance. Hornets tend to be larger and rounder than wasps and usually have brown or reddish-orange markings on their backs, as opposed to the black and yellow wasp.


2. Its social habits. Hornets are social insects, sometimes coming from nests of over 100 other hornets. Wasps can be either social or lonesome insects, varying by species.


3. Its aggression. 


Hornets are less likely to be provoked than some other species of wasps, but when you threaten them or their nest, their sting can be more painful than other kinds of stinging insects.

Wasps and hornets that are found around Tennessee are capable of stinging and biting. Unlike bees, a wasp can sting repeatedly, as its stinger isn’t removed from its body in the process of an attack. A single hornet sting can feel very painful because of the venom that it carries. With wasps, you might be in for more than just one sting. A wasp whose nest has been threatened releases a pheromone that alerts other wasps to assume a defensive demeanor. Anyone in their path is likely to be stung.


It’s normal to see wasp nests when out hiking or in the wilderness, but what about when they’re built right next to your home? Nests can become unsafe in areas of heavy human activity. In the warm months, stinging insects buzz around your home, often building nests inside attics and gutters, or under decks or eaves. It is important to find and seal cracks and crevices to keep these pests from migrating indoors.

If your property features ample trees, shrubs, or nectar-rich flowers, many stinging insects can take up residence near you. However, there are a few precautions you can take to ensure these bugs stay away from areas like porches, patios, and decks, including:


Landscaping away from common areas


Securing trash cans


Cleaning up food or drink spills


Eliminating other pest infestations, such as anthills

Avoiding bright-colored, floral clothing

Avoiding heavily scented colognes and perfumes
